A Scale-Up Journey for Women-Led Businesses

Purposeful Growth × Resilient Scale

The Women in Business (WIB) Programme is a 6‑month scale‑up journey designed for women business founders who are leading established companies and preparing for their next phase of growth.

Built in collaboration with UOB SME Banking (Emerging Enterprise), the programme strengthens commercial clarity, leadership capacity, and regional expansion readiness through practical capability-building, strategic mentorship, and access to UOB’s cross‑border ecosystem.

Belicia Constance Tan

Group General Manager, Manna Pot Food Services & Event Solutions

As a General Manager with extensive experience in the hospitality industry, I am proud to have led six successful companies and established several brands over the past nine years; Manna Pot Catering, Flora Artisan, Divine Artisan, Manna Weddings, The White Tiffin, and Manna Bistro & Grill.

As a second-generation business owner, my career in the hospitality industry began in 2015 as a wedding salesperson at Manna Pot Catering, a catering company founded by my mum in 2002, where I quickly developed a passion for event planning and catering. Whilst working with wedding clients, I developed a goal to expand our catering services and develop the range of wedding food catering options with the likes of live stations and dessert stations to provide a one-stop solution for our clients. I took the initiative to diversify the business, resulting in the launch of additional companies such as Flora Artisan, a floristry and styling company, Divine Artisan, an artisanal bakery so that our clients could enjoy a seamless service experience with us.

My vision is to create a personalised, fuss-free experience for our clients, particularly for wedding couples. I wanted to ensure that our clients did not have to worry about coordinating with multiple vendors for their events. By providing a range of services under one umbrella, we could ensure that every detail was taken care of, from the catering to the flowers and decor.

In 2020, when COVID-19 struck, business came to a halt, we then launched our wedding planning arm Manna Weddings, where we oversee the planning and execution of weddings. We took the opportunity to collaborate with other wedding vendors to create an all-in-one wedding experience. Today, we work closely with our clients to understand their vision and preferences, and our team of dedicated wedding professionals ensures that every detail is taken care of to create a memorable experience.

Our restaurants brand, The White Tiffin was first founded in 2018 because of my mum, aka the founder’s passion and love for good food & the rising retail demand from our catering clients to taste our food without having to specially cater for the food at an event.

At The White Tiffin, we offer a unique Peranakan-inspired dining experience. Our chefs are passionate about cooking with love and using fresh ingredients to create a mix of traditional and innovative dishes. Today, we have four outlets in Singapore, three in malls and one in a hotel and further expansion plans in place in the near future. At Manna Bistro & Grill, our western restaurant we serve delicious Western food, including handcrafted pasta made from scratch, which is helmed by my sister whom is a culinary expert. As a family business, we take pride in delivering exceptional food and service to our customers.

Throughout my career, I have been committed to driving growth and innovation in the hospitality and wedding industry and have a proven track record of leading teams, exceeding customer expectations, and delivering exceptional service and experiences.
